Recommended Series | U-3ʹ-BCIP: Clearer Signals, Easier Detection—Specifically Designed for RNase and Phosphatase Assays
2025/8/29 15:20:03Domestically produced U-3ʹ-BCIP (CAS: 132900-87-9) is a high-performance chromogenic substrate specifically designed for detecting ribonuclease A (RNase A) and alkaline phosphatase (ALP) activity. It generates an insoluble blue precipitate, delivering low background and high-contrast signal output, making it widely applicable in fields such as food safety monitoring and clinical diagnostic support.
